      jarry Dee Yes, the 50’s has the brightest top end out of the two. The pickups on the 60s are higher output, and thus hotter. They both sound great. However, while the bottom and top end of the 50s is more defined and less compressed than on the 60s, they are BOTH Burst bucker pickups. Those are by their very nature, what you describe as “Muddy”. I think you will still not be too happy with the sound on the 50s model. Maybe you are a Stratocaster or Telecaster player at heart? I’m the total opposite. I always thought I was a Strat man, because it’s what I learned on and all other guitars felt and sounded weird to me. I gravitated to their single coil, focused straight sound because of Hendrix, SRV, Clapton and Blackmore. Not to mention they are much cheaper than Les Pauls. Then one day I walked into a guitar shop and grabbed a cheap Gibson Les Paul tribute, and was FLOORED by the sounds I could get plugged straight to a cheap Fender modeling amp. It was like a Gary Moore or Slash type of long, singing sustain and grit to the tone. Mind you, that guitar was ugly, but still cheaper than a standard Strat. It was all Gibson for me after that. I bought a 60s Gibson Les Paul this year. I would love to be able to buy a 50s one to own the pair, but I could barely afford the first one to begin with. Either one is outstanding. If you like a clearer, more focused top end, the SG models for this year are VERY good and cheaper than the Les Paul. Otherwise you can buy either the 50’s or 60’s Les Paul, with the Knowledge that you will likely change the pickups for Seymour Duncan 59’s, or something else that really gets the clear, bright PAF sound on a Les Paul.     Got the 50’s Tobacco Burst. Fricking great. Not as good as my PRS 594 but damn good for the price. Just wondering if the 60’s neck would have been better... the combination of 12” radius and fat neck are a bit of a mismatch for me... if fretboard were 10” it might flow a bit better when playing w/such a fat neck. The combination of fat neck & flatter radius feels like you have to reach w/fingers to really fret the notes ... and the action is lower so your fingertips have to dig a bit more to ensure you catch the strings on bends. my hands are not small. Love the fat neck but have a 60’s neck on a studio LP and it’s more effortless to play. The burstbuckers on 50’s standard are very good but not as great as my PRS 58/15 LT’s. The PRS patten vintage neck is fat but not as rounded c so not as cumbersome. Tension on the 50’s standard is a bit too slinky w/10’s but PRS tension/feel is spot on. PRs is obviously much more money so the 50’s standard is one hell of a guitar for the price... i can see the 50’s standard becoming my #1 after I give it more time & practice.
